TEXTURING MACHINE CUTS PAVING TIME AND COSTS

Features of a new concrete grooving machine that was used on two street paving jobs and produced uniform, consistent grooves quickly and easily are described. The machine was positioned over the wet concrete. The hydraulically-driven texturizing member, a 10-ft wide comb with 160 steel tines spaced at random, passed over the fresh slab.
